RIYADH — Saudi Arabia welcomed the signing of the Doha Framework for Peace Agreement between the government of Congo and the Congo River Alliance "M23 Movement."

“Saudi Arabia looks forward to both parties committing to the provisions of the agreement, which contribute to addressing disputes and conflicts through comprehensive national dialogue,” the Saudi Ministry of Foreign Affairs said in a statement, carried by the Saudi Press Agency.

“Saudi Arabia looks forward to fulfilling the aspirations of the people of the Democratic Republic of the Congo for the restoration of security, stability, and prosperity across all regions of the country. The Kingdom further stressed the importance of protecting civilians and ensuring the delivery of humanitarian aid to areas affected by the conflict,” the statement said, adding Saudi Arabia values the diplomatic efforts exerted and the constructive role played by Qatar in achieving this agreement.
